What Colors Complement Green and Brown?

Green and brown are earth tones that pair well with a range of colors. Green is complemented by shades like purple, yellow, and pink, while brown harmonizes with blue, orange, and cream. These combinations can create balanced and aesthetically pleasing designs.

How to Complement Green in Design?

When working with green, consider the following complementary colors:

  • Purple: A rich, deep purple can add a touch of elegance to green. This combination works well in fashion, such as pairing a green dress with purple accessories.
  • Yellow: Bright yellow can make green pop, creating a lively and energetic look. This is ideal for spring and summer designs.
  • Pink: Soft pinks can soften the boldness of green, making it suitable for more delicate or romantic settings.

What Colors Go Well with Brown?

Brown is a warm, neutral color that pairs beautifully with:

  • Blue: Light blues can provide a refreshing contrast to brown, offering a serene and calming effect.
  • Orange: Vibrant orange can complement brown by adding warmth and energy, perfect for autumnal themes.
  • Cream: A soft cream can enhance brown’s richness, creating a sophisticated and timeless look.

Color Harmony in Design

Understanding color harmony is crucial when combining colors. Here are some principles to consider:

  • Complementary Colors: These are opposite each other on the color wheel, such as green and purple, and create a high-contrast, vibrant look.
  • Analogous Colors: Colors next to each other on the wheel, like green, yellow, and blue, offer a harmonious and cohesive feel.
  • Triadic Colors: These are evenly spaced around the color wheel, like green, orange, and purple, providing a balanced yet dynamic palette.

People Also Ask

What Colors Make Green Stand Out?

To make green stand out, pair it with complementary colors like red or purple. These colors provide a high contrast that highlights green’s vibrancy.

Can Brown Be Paired with Pastels?

Yes, brown can be paired with pastels like light pink and mint green. These combinations create a soft, inviting atmosphere suitable for spring decor.

How Do Earth Tones Affect Mood?

Earth tones like green and brown can evoke feelings of calmness and stability. They are often used in spaces meant for relaxation and comfort.

What Are Some Modern Color Combinations with Green and Brown?

Modern combinations include green with metallics like gold or silver, and brown with jewel tones like emerald or sapphire for a luxurious feel.

How Do You Choose Colors for a Room with Green Walls?

For rooms with green walls, consider neutral colors like beige or cream for furniture, and add bold accents like orange or teal for visual interest.
